hunterfan.comThis lighting fixture is absolutely beautiful. I love the versatility of the fixture, with the moving arms allowing you to change the look or make the fixture fit different situations. I have a longer narrow dining table and I am able to put the lights in a straight line making it look good over my table. If you have a square or round table you can place the two sets of lights perpendicular to each other to give a fuller look. It is not only beautiful but it is made from sturdy materials, including multiple down rods to help you achieve the perfect height for your fixture. My husband is quite handy and was easily able to install the fixture.

Hunter Fans
In 1886, the foundation for Hunter Fans was laid when John Hunter and his son, John C. Hunter, engineered the first water-driven ceiling fan for Tuerk Water Meter Co. in Syracuse, NY. By 1896, they had acquired Tuerk company, transforming it into the Hunter Fan & Motor Co. and launching the AC-powered Tuerk Type A fan in Fulton, NY. Over the years, Hunter expanded its product line to include oscillating desk fans, pedestal fans, attic fans, air conditioning units, air purifiers, humidifiers and even decorative lighting.
